Why These Are the Top Honda Repair Auto Repair Shops in Stratford

The Honda repair market for Stratford, Virginia, residents is characterized by a reliance on service providers in surrounding commercial hubs. There are no Honda-exclusive specialists physically located within Stratford's immediate boundaries. The market is serviced by a mix of dedicated Japanese import specialists in nearby Gloucester County (like Ordinary) and the full-service Honda dealership in Fredericksburg. **Average Quality:** The quality is generally high, with several shops boasting excellent reputations and long-term community presence. Independent specialists offer personalized service and competitive pricing, while the dealership provides factory-level expertise and equipment. **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ate but geographically dispersed. Customers are willing to drive 30-60 minutes for trusted service, which keeps the quality standards high among the top-rated shops.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are competitive for the region. Independent shops typically charge $100-$130 per hour, providing significant savings over the dealership rates of $140-$165 per hour. This makes independents like JARS and All-Pro Automotive attractive for out-of-warranty vehicles, while the dealership remains the go-to for warranty and highly specialized proprietary work.
